This first piece is a couch. To be more precise it’s the Hudson Bay Sofa from Sit and Read – a Brooklyn based creative agency, gallery and retail space . It consist of a teak frame designed by Kofod-Larsen, really simple but wonderful cushions upholstered in Hudson Bay blankets. Don’t you just love the pattern?!Screen Shot 2012-10-15 at 15.28.38

The next piece I found was this really cool armchair. I an’t stop looking at the arm rsts. It was designed in the 1950s Illum Wikkelsø for N. Eilersen. The curves of the chair is just captivating whichever angle you choose to look at them.  Wikkelsø’s philosophy was “that furniture should embrace the body smoothly and tenderly, and should be a delight to the eye but also be solid and durable”.PageImage-497078-2456266-220O8937
